Contrary to speculation that one of Madonna’s new (and leaked) songs from her album Rebel Heart was about pop rival Lady Gaga, Madonna wants everyone to know that in fact, she is NOT anti-Gaga and denies any rumors of a feud.
She took to her Instagram to clear up the rumors, and her manager also took to Twitter to clarify that the song “Two Steps Behind” isn’t about Lady Gaga.
In response to a hack and her whole album of unfinished demos leaking, last week Madonna released six brand new songs in a holiday surprise. One song in particular, “Two Steps Behind”, had fans wondering if it was a diss track to Lady Gaga.
The track has lyrics like, “You’re a copycat, get back/I’m always on your mind”.
Lady Gaga’s song “Born This Way” had been heavily (and controversially) compared to Madonna classic “Express Yourself”, when Gaga released it in 2011.

Madonna’s full Rebel Heart is slated for a March 2015 release.
